Fulbright Scholars at Marshall University

Home > CIP> Marshall University Fulbright Scholars

The Fulbright Scholar Program is sponsored by the U.S. Department of State and the majority of the exchanges are administered by the Institute of International Education and its division of Council for International Exchange of Scholars.

Dr. Leonard Deutch, Dean of the Graduate School, is the Campus Coordinator for the Fulbright Program at Marshall University. Information and application forms are available in the Graduate School office in Old Main 113.

The following Marshall University scholars have received awards under the Fulbright Scholar Program to lecture, consult, or conduct research abroad. There have also been non-U.S. scholars who have visited Marshall University to teach and conduct research.
